STATE v. SKOFSTAD

No. 85-2380.

498 So.2d 582 (1986)

STATE of Florida, Appellant, v. Michael Joseph SKOFSTAD, Appellee.

District Court of Appeal of Florida, Fourth District.

December 3, 1986.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Jim Smith, Atty. Gen., Tallahassee, and Eddie J. Bell, Asst. Atty. Gen., West Palm Beach, for appellant.

Richard L. Jorandby, Public Defender, and Tatjana Ostapoff, Asst. Public Defender, West Palm Beach, for appellee.


STONE, Judge.

This is an appeal by the state from orders granting a motion to dismiss pursuant to Florida Rule of Criminal Procedure 3.190(c)(4) and granting a motion to suppress.
